May 3, 2015 at 2:25 PM Post #50 of 72
It turned out it was originally just a zener diode that blew, but when he was messing with it at the meet he accidently shorted the (solid state) rectifiers and blew them too so he replaced them as well. I think he said the replacement rectifiers are higher quality ones that has been used in some past Cary equipment.  
 
It's sounding good with the HD800 as I expected but my biggest surprise was finally trying on the speaker taps with some old speakers I have.  The speakers are nothing fancy, just some mid 90's JVC 2.5 way towers I got from a garage sale for $20, but the amp drives it surprisingly well for only 1.5 Watts or so.  Granted, they're tower speakers in a small bedroom, but I was still quite surprised.

May 28, 2015 at 8:48 PM Post #59 of 72
And another update for whenever the next meet comes along.  I've also completed a capacitor upgrade on my Super 7.  Replaced the stock Solen interstage caps with Jantzen Silver and the stock Nichicon electrolytic feedback caps with these monster sized Jantzen Superior.  Quite a nice improvement overall, though a bit less forgiving with the HD800.
